Shibuya unveils two new local ramen dishes themed after famously loyal local dog Hachiko
The story of Hachiko is well known all about Japan and across the world: the loyal dog who waited by Shibuya Station for a long time waiting for his learn to return—unaware that he experienced handed away at work. This poignant tale of a man’s best good friend is memorialized in a permanent Hachiko statue outside Shibuya Station, wherever the serious pup utilised to wait around, and so Hachiko has become something of a image of Shibuya itself.
And now the district has observed a different way to honor Hachiko’s memory—by creating some unique ramen dishes in his honor. The inspiration right here arrives from how Hachiko would be fed scraps of yakitori chicken and other bar foods from persons passing by as he waited for his owner at the station and apparently favored this a wonderful offer. As such, the new Shibuya Hachiko Ramen comes with a skewer of delicious yakitori chicken to take pleasure in alongside it.
▼ Just one bowl expenditures 989 yen.

The foundation ramen is a hot hen broth, manufactured from meat sourced from Hachiko’s own hometown of Akita. Merged with the tasty skewer on best, it is a chicken feast that any human being can savor!
But this hen-skewer form isn’t the only a single to acquire Hachiko’s branding. The tourism board of Shibuya is also granting this honor to their Shibuya Hachiko Vegan Ramen, which foregoes the yakitori skewer for contemporary delicious veggies and gluten-no cost noodles. Shiitake mushrooms, Chinese cabbage, onions, and a powder of boiled bamboo shoots all get the job done together to present a flavorful broth that will heat your coronary heart and human body. Shibuya is committed to offering a variety of varied eateries, so this new ramen is a terrific step to make certain folks of all diets can sense catered toward.
▼ One bowl costs 879 yen.

Both of those dishes turned available at Shibuya Yokocho in Miyashita Park, a cluster of near-knit izakaya bars and dining establishments, on July 11—Ramen Working day.
